WINE OF THE MONTH
And a very important wine it is, as well! The awful cane toad is getting into the Kimberley - this is a disaster. An enterprising group, Kimberley Toad
Busters, has been marshalling the forces of good to combat this menace. 100,791 cane toads were removed from Kimberley waterways recently. www.canetoads will give you more information.

The wine is called Cane Toad Killer White and has a glorious label. It's sourced from Frankland River vineyards in WA and from every bottle sold, $1 is donated to Kimberley Toad Busters. This is an independent volunteer organisation hoping to help slow the march of these odious creatures. It's a dry white which goes well with anything (and think how self satisfied you will be knowing you are joining in the fight against cane toads).
